摘要
目的对莫哈韦丝兰的化学成分进行系统研究,以增强其植物资源开发力度,扩大其临床应用范围。方法综合应用多种色谱方法,如大孔吸附树脂、硅胶、Sephadex LH-20、ODS以及高效液相法对莫哈韦丝兰的化学成分进行分离纯化,并利用理化性质与核磁共振波谱数据鉴定它们的结构。结果从莫哈韦丝兰70%乙醇提取物中分离鉴定了8个化合物,分别为:丁香脂素(1)、(-)-丁香脂素-4-O-β-D-吡喃葡萄糖苷(2)、(-)-开环异落叶松脂酚(3)、异落叶松脂素(4)、threo guaiacyglycerol-8′-vannillic acid ether(5)、山柰酚(6)、槲皮素(7)、双氢山柰酚(8)。结论化合物1-5和8为首次从该属植物中分离得到。
Objective To complete the chemical study of Yucca schidigera Roezl(Mojave) systematically,as well as to enhance the development of the plant resources and clinical application of it.Methods The compounds from Y.schidigera were isolated by chromatographic methods such as D101 resin,silica gel,Sephadex LH-20,ODS and HPLC,and the structures are elucidated by their physicochemical properties and spectral data.Results Eight compounds were isolated and identified as syringaresinol(1),(-)-syringaresinol 4-O-β-D-glucopyranoside(2),(-)-secoisolariciresinol(3),isolariciresinol(4),threo guaiacyglycerol-8′-vannillic acid ether(5),kaempferol(6),quercetin(7),(2R,3R)-dihydro kaempferol(8),respectively.Conclusion Compounds 1-5 and 8 were obtained from Yucca genus firstly.
